I crested Hartside (580 metres) and Nenthead (609 metres) in a wind-driven chilly drizzle that precluded any exposure of my cameras to the elements.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;I left Edenhall this morning around 8:30 and arrived in Rookhope around 13:00, having traveled a distance of 36 miles. I'm pleased to report that I didn't have to get off and walk the bike up anything save a horrid steep rock-strewn 'alternative' route which I could have avoided. Reading the map later I noted the notice 'Very Steep Rough Track'.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;UPDATE: Here's how one C2C rider described that 'alternative' section that I mention;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span class="Apple-style-span" style="color: #1e1e1e; font-family: Geneva, Arial, Helvetica, sans-serif; font-size: 12px;"&gt;&lt;strong style="margin-bottom: 0px; margin-left: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-top: 0px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; padding-right: 0px; padding-top: 0px;"&gt;Garrigill – mile marker 77 approx&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;br style="margin-bottom: 0px; margin-left: 0px; margin-right: 0px; margin-top: 0px; padding-bottom: 0px; padding-left: 0px; padding-right: 0px; padding-top: 0px;" /&gt;This is a very short but very steep and stony off-road section leading out of Garrigill to join the B6277. This is a killer, the most I have managed is 50 yards of the hill and even then I nearly killed myself doing it. My advice is save your energy, pick up your bike and walk it! One consolation though is the water splash just before the climb, it is brilliant fun – especially in hot weather!&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;It's unfortunate that I couldn't have captured video of the downhill runs on the eastern sides of the high points. &amp;nbsp;They were white-knuckle affairs with my screaming down the middle of the lane to leave room for last millisecond correction, judiciously applying braking bursts when the speed approached suicidal levels, &amp;nbsp;and scanning the road for obstacles. &amp;nbsp;My GPS indicates I reached almost 35 mph (58 kph).&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The road into Nenthead could, without argument, be called a paved cliff. The twists and sudden turns and a T-intersection at the bottom mean one can't let off the brakes and ever hope to stop in time. I find that confusion results at some intersections because it is not obvious at times as to which branch is the continuation of the road.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="margin-bottom: 0in;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="margin-bottom: 0in;"&gt;The morning was damp and a heavy fog hung down over the hills like a fluffy blanket.  I could see about 100 feet ahead and hear hidden sheep baaing on either side of the rock walls.  The route out of Ulverston followed some very tough uphill climbs and I had to walk the bike with heart pounding.  Was this a mistake?  But then my reward; miles of screaming downhills with brakes squealing.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="margin-bottom: 0in;"&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/-M1ZtVffedCE/TdPrZ5DNn2I/AAAAAAAAAFY/0USHOCu9ddA/s1600/CIMG6718.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" height="240"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/-M1ZtVffedCE/TdPrZ5DNn2I/AAAAAAAAAFY/0USHOCu9ddA/s320/CIMG6718.jpg" width="320"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/-x17IvBm3qeM/TdPrnY9v4PI/AAAAAAAAAFk/-62vPdwLBeQ/s1600/CIMG6719.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" height="240"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/-x17IvBm3qeM/TdPrnY9v4PI/AAAAAAAAAFk/-62vPdwLBeQ/s320/CIMG6719.jpg" width="320"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/-IVvWhSQtcA4/TdPr7vCoxxI/AAAAAAAAAFo/j3geXclrf18/s1600/CIMG6722.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" height="240" src="http://2.bp.blogspot.com/-IVvWhSQtcA4/TdPr7vCoxxI/AAAAAAAAAFo/j3geXclrf18/s320/CIMG6722.jpg" width="320"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="margin-bottom: 0in;"&gt;I had one more misstep at Elterwater where I turned off to the route which was only suitable for mountain bikes and again I had to backtrack.  It was all straightforward after that.  Red Bank, or as I will call it in future, the Cumbrian Alps, was another walked climb but the reward on the other side was heralded by the sign 'Cyclists Check Brakes Here'!  … and believe me you had better.&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="margin-bottom: 0in;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div style="margin-bottom: 0in;"&gt;Clocked just under 30 miles (29.84) which means I wasted about 3 miles on my errors.
